Driver's side door noise
 
Hi everyone! I'm a new owner of a 2014 Panamera S with 22K miles. I love the car and it's everything I could imagine and more! I have one irritating sound emitting from the driver's side when I accelerate or brake hard. At first I thought it was my keys rattling on the floor. Upon further investigation, I believe it is coming from inside the door but possibly under the seat. I haven't found anything that shouldn't be there. Does anyone here know of what it could be? It's a very brief sound and doesn't rattle at any other time. Thanks for any feedback....and hello (first time post).

stevegetsiv Aug 26, 2017 01:37 AM

I pulled out $1.05 in change from behind the door card in my 2012 Panamera Turbo. Took just under an hour.

atwong1 Sep 1, 2017 10:04 PM

Try to remove inside trim and then drive without it. It will become very clear whether it's from inside the door or inside the trim. If neither, that means it's from in between. A piece of weather stripping in teh right place will take care of it.
